Yawning Angel
|
452cebc4a4
Remove support for OpenSSL without ECC.
|
9 éve |
Nick Mathewson
|
0b7bf3585a
Generate error ASAP if building with too-old openssl
|
9 éve |
Nick Mathewson
|
a35d22479b
move "version" declaration to avoid "set but not used" warnings
|
9 éve |
Nick Mathewson
|
0534d46bda
19:38 < Yawning> nickm: you left the "+#ifndef SSL_clear_mode" block in ;_;
|
9 éve |
Nick Mathewson
|
ed02a409cf
Merge branch 'bug16034_no_more_openssl_098_squashed'
|
9 éve |
Nick Mathewson
|
971f0f8e18
Remove code to support OpenSSL 0.9.8
|
9 éve |
Nick Mathewson
|
f0a0568e7f
Stop poking SSL_CTX->comp_methods
|
9 éve |
Nick Mathewson
|
b7f3d52865
Use SSL_CIPHER accessor functions
|
9 éve |
Nick Mathewson
|
496df21c89
Use SSL_CIPHER_find where possible.
|
9 éve |
Nick Mathewson
|
67964cfa78
Try using SSL_get_ciphers in place of session->ciphers
|
9 éve |
Nick Mathewson
|
2f7c9b6ecb
Tweak rectify_client_ciphers to work with openssl 1.1
|
9 éve |
Nick Mathewson
|
d55db221e8
tor_tls_get_buffer_sizes() will not work on openssl 1.1. Patch from yawning
|
9 éve |
Nick Mathewson
|
34451c7a45
Use SSL_state() to inspect the state of SSL objects.
|
9 éve |
Nick Mathewson
|
22da5001b5
Use SSL_clear_mode where available.
|
9 éve |
Nick Mathewson
|
92b297bb58
SSL_clear_mode exists; we can use it.
|
9 éve |
Nick Mathewson
|
fa63f991c0
Stop accessing 'ssl->s3->flags' when we are using openssl 1.1
|
9 éve |
Nick Mathewson
|
e086db7952
Merge branch 'writing_tests'
|
9 éve |
Nick Mathewson
|
79e85313aa
Write the outlines of a WritingTests.txt document
|
9 éve |
Nick Mathewson
|
241e6b0937
Fix some conversion problems
|
9 éve |
David Goulet
|
3f41318472
Add crypto_rand_int_range() and use it
|
9 éve |
cypherpunks
|
5176f6f103
Remove relative paths to header files.
|
9 éve |
Nick Mathewson
|
69deab8b2a
Merge remote-tracking branch 'public/bug13319'
|
9 éve |
Nick Mathewson
|
e9caa8645e
Try to work around changes in openssl 1.1.0
|
9 éve |
Nick Mathewson
|
b2663298e9
Fix tortls.c build with GCC<4.6
|
9 éve |
Nick Mathewson
|
740e592790
Ignore warning for redundant decl in openssl/srtp.h
|
9 éve |
Nick Mathewson
|
f54e54b0b4
Bump copyright dates to 2015, in case someday this matters.
|
9 éve |
Nick Mathewson
|
5bcf952261
Check more thoroughly for unlogged OpenSSL errors
|
9 éve |
Nick Mathewson
|
fcdcb377a4
Add another year to our copyright dates.
|
9 éve |
Nick Mathewson
|
affa251c83
Use a macro to indicate "The ecdhe group we use by default".
|
9 éve |
Nick Mathewson
|
33b399a7b2
Merge remote-tracking branch 'origin/maint-0.2.5'
|
9 éve |